Anyway, aristo. When you create underbelly for dinosaur and you see that you don't have the texture under the arm/leg (on your skin I see that arm texture is layed on the downside of the chest), try to use the texture from the middle of underbelly. It looks better than arm painted on the dinosaur's chest ^^
Anyway, the skin itself looks good and visually appealing.

It is enough. Sometimes you have to resize it to be larger or repeat the texture, then use smudge tool to make the skin bumps. When I'm repeating the texture, I tend to put another on top of it (with lower opacity, between 30 and 50 %) to give it a varying impression.aristo wrote:True, Gorsh but hard to do that because if trying to do that the image texture not enough to fill back dinosaur?
